On July 20th, 2023, at the Village of Plandome Manor Village Hall, located at 55 Manhasset Avenue, Manhasset, NY 11030, the BZA will hold its vote to approve what is being called a “compromise plan” to allow 300 cubic yards of landfill at 1362 Plandome Road.

This 300 cubic yards of landfill is a purported “compromise” because it is down from the excessive and illegal 500 cubic yards of landfill that the Developer dumped on the 1362 Plandome Rd property without any permits or approval. Also, a “compromise” because both those proposed “compromise” 300 cubic yards, as well as the existing 500 cubic yards of landfill, far exceed the 50 cubic yard limit typically allowable under the Village Code … and set at that limit for many good environmental reasons.

The 300 cubic yard “compromise” still poses many long term detrimental effects to a fragile ecosystem. Such rainfall is NOT an anomaly or rare occurrence and is occurring more frequently.  Per the Experts, with each rainfall, water percolates [like making coffee] into the dirt of the plateau dissolving nitrogen, phosphorus and other minerals that travel underground unseen and into Leeds Pond. These pollutants accelerate algae growth.  The algae then decrease oxygen in the water killing other lifeforms like fish creating "dead zone" ... but worse the algae in Leeds Pond are already producing Saxitoxin a neurotoxin linked to ALS and microcystin a toxin linked to liver cancer.  Is the Village allowing profiteers to poison residents?
